I am pretty new to Mixcraft so maybe I overlooking something.

In the piano roll while I select notes it does not scroll to parts outside the window view. Just after loading a midi it is okay but after a few moments it not work anymore and so I am stuck as I cannot select notes outside the viewing area as it does not scroll sideways and up or down.

I looked in the forums a bit but not find anything regarding this issue so far.

Any idea what can cause this? Thanks in advance

I can force it to "break" and stop scrolling and then reactivate it. It seems like it is a bug.

If you make any selections across the top of the MIDI clip details area it will cause the autoscroll to stop when using the mouse:


MC 10.5 stop drag MIDI note.gif
MC 10.5 stop drag MIDI note.gif (425.45 KiB) Viewed 95 times


To fix it, drag the loop end or the loop start marker backward then forward:

It was not the note dragging but selecting a bunch of notes by holding the left mousebutton down and drag to select a bunch of the notes.
I tried your solution when it happened again by moving the loop mark a bit back and then back to it original place the scrolling worked again.
